- If you are looking to engage with a sales training company/consulting firm, we strongly suggest you not just take this list and start calling these companies. Statistically, that's a big mistake for a lot of reasons. One reason is the very company you think meets your requirements in one area, may fall dismally short in another. We see it all the time. Selecting the right sales performance improvement partner is about understanding your own prioritized requirements and matching them against the capabilities of a number of potential providers, balancing strengths with inevitable challenges, trade-offs, and risks.
